Christie + Co is pleased to report the sale of Merafield View Nursing Home in Plympton, Plymouth.

The 40 bedroom purpose built home has been acquired by David Smallridge, owner of St Francis and Meadowside care homes in Plympton. This new acquisition brings his combined registration to 109.

Ambulance service to recruit paramedics from Czech Republic and Slovakia

South Western Ambulance Service has started a recruitment campaign to attract around twenty qualified paramedics from the Czech Republic and Slovakia.

A national shortage of qualified paramedics in England means that previous recruitment campaigns have not produced the number of paramedics required across the South West.
